How Lasix Affects Blood Volume and Pressure
Lasix, or furosemide, primarily reduces blood pressure by decreasing blood volume. It achieves this by acting as a potent diuretic.
Here’s how it works:
- Increased Urine Production: Lasix inhibits the reabsorption of sodium and chloride ions in the kidneys. This leads to increased excretion of these ions in the urine, pulling water along with them.
- Reduced Blood Volume: The increased urine output directly reduces the total volume of blood circulating in your body.
- Lowered Blood Pressure: With less blood circulating, the pressure exerted on artery walls decreases, resulting in lower blood pressure.
The degree of blood pressure reduction depends on several factors including the dosage of Lasix, the patient’s underlying health conditions, and other medications they might be taking. Always follow your doctor’s prescribed dosage and schedule.

When Lasix is Prescribed for High Blood Pressure
Lasix, or furosemide, isn’t a first-line treatment for high blood pressure. Doctors typically prescribe it when other medications haven’t been successful or in situations requiring rapid blood pressure reduction.
Specific Scenarios for Lasix Use in Hypertension
One common scenario is treating patients with heart failure experiencing fluid overload. The fluid buildup raises blood pressure, and Lasix helps eliminate excess fluid, thus lowering pressure. Another situation is hypertensive crisis, a sudden, severe spike in blood pressure requiring immediate intervention. Lasix’s rapid diuretic effect contributes to this urgent blood pressure control.
Understanding Lasix’s Role & Potential Side Effects
Lasix works by increasing urine production, ridding the body of excess sodium and water. This lowers blood volume, subsequently decreasing blood pressure. However, it’s crucial to be aware of potential side effects, including dehydration, low potassium levels (hypokalemia), dizziness, and lightheadedness. Regular blood tests are often necessary to monitor potassium levels while on Lasix.
Medication Interaction Considerations
Medication Class | Potential Interaction |
---|---|
NSAIDs (Ibuprofen, Naproxen) | Can reduce Lasix’s effectiveness |
Digoxin | Increased risk of digoxin toxicity |
Lithium | Increased risk of lithium toxicity |

Potential Risks and Side Effects Related to Blood Pressure
Rapid or excessive blood pressure drops can lead to dizziness, fainting, and falls, especially in older adults. This risk increases with certain medications, including diuretics like Lasix. Staying well-hydrated helps mitigate this, but always consult your doctor about potential interactions.
Managing Medication Side Effects
Some individuals experience dehydration from diuretics. Monitor your fluid intake and report any unusual thirst or dry mouth. Low potassium levels (hypokalemia) are another potential side effect of Lasix; your doctor may recommend potassium supplements or dietary changes to prevent this.
